Thallium-180

Properties and data of the isotope 180Tl.

General data

Name of the isotope:Thallium-180; Tl-180Symbol:180Tl or 18081TlMass number A:180 (= number of nucleons)Atomic number Z:81 (= number of protons)Neutrons N:99Nucleon pairing (Z - N):odd - oddNuclear ratio (N/Z ratio):1.2222222222222 (= neutron-proton ratio)Neutron excess (N-Z):18Isotopic mass:179.98992(6) u (atomic weight of Thallium-180)Nuclide mass:179.94549 u (calculated nuclear mass without electrons)Mass excess:-9.38946 MeVMass defect:1.501734276 u (per nucleus)Nuclear binding energy:1398.85646769 MeV (per nucleus)
7.77142482 MeV (average binding energy per nucleon)
Separation energy:SN = 9.19(7) MeV (first neutron)Half-life:1.09(1) sDecay constant λ:0.63591484455041 s-1Specific activity α:2.139423893188 × 10+21 Bq g-1
57822267383.473 Ci g-1
Spin and parity:
(nuclear angular momentum)
(5-)Year of discovery:1987

 

Radioactive Decay

Half-life T½ = 1.09(1) s.

Decay
mode
DaughterProbabilityDecay energyγ energy
(intensity)
α176Au6(4) %6.71(5) MeV
EC/β+180Hg94(4) %10.86(6) MeV
EC, SFdiv0.0032(2) %

 

Parent Nuclides

Direct parent isotope is: 184Bi.
